The Role of AI and Automation in Increasing Efficiency and Productivity
One of the most significant advantages of integrating AI and automation into the workplace is the potential for increased efficiency and productivity. By automating repetitive tasks, organizations can free up valuable time for employees to focus on more strategic initiatives. As the B6G.NET Team, we have witnessed firsthand how AI-driven tools can streamline processes, reduce errors, and enhance overall performance.
For example, chatbots can handle customer inquiries around the clock, allowing human agents to concentrate on complex issues that require a personal touch. Furthermore, AI can analyze vast amounts of data at speeds unattainable by humans, providing insights that drive informed decision-making. This capability not only accelerates project timelines but also fosters a culture of innovation as teams can experiment with new ideas without the fear of overwhelming workloads.

Ethical and Social Implications of AI and Automation in the Workplace
While the benefits of AI and automation are evident, we must also confront the ethical and social implications that accompany their implementation. As the B6G.NET Team, we recognize that these technologies can exacerbate existing inequalities if not managed responsibly.
This disparity raises concerns about access to training and resources necessary for transitioning into new job markets. Moreover, the use of AI in decision-making processes can lead to biases if not carefully monitored. Algorithms trained on historical data may inadvertently perpetuate discrimination against certain groups.
As we move forward, it is imperative that organizations prioritize ethical considerations in their AI strategies. This includes establishing guidelines for transparency, accountability, and fairness in AI applications to ensure that all employees are treated equitably.

Strategies for Integrating AI and Automation in the Workplace
To successfully integrate AI and automation into the workplace, organizations must adopt strategic approaches that prioritize both technological advancement and employee well-being. The B6G.NET Team suggests several key strategies to facilitate this integration. First, organizations should conduct thorough assessments of their current processes to identify areas where automation can add value without compromising employee roles.
Next, fostering open communication between management and employees is essential. By involving workers in discussions about AI implementation, organizations can address concerns and gather valuable insights from those who will be directly impacted by these changes. Additionally, providing ongoing training opportunities will empower employees to adapt to new technologies confidently.
Finally, organizations should establish metrics to evaluate the effectiveness of AI initiatives continually. By measuring outcomes such as productivity gains, employee satisfaction, and customer feedback, businesses can refine their strategies over time to ensure they are meeting both organizational goals and employee needs.

FAQs
What is AI and automation in the workplace?
AI (Artificial Intelligence) and automation in the workplace refer to the use of technology to perform tasks that would typically require human intelligence and labor. This can include tasks such as data analysis, customer service, and manufacturing processes.
How is AI and automation impacting the future of work?
AI and automation are expected to significantly impact the future of work by changing the nature of jobs, creating new job opportunities, and increasing efficiency in various industries. However, they also raise concerns about job displacement and the need for reskilling and upskilling the workforce.
What are the potential benefits of AI and automation in the workplace?
The potential benefits of AI and automation in the workplace include increased productivity, improved accuracy, cost savings, and the ability to handle repetitive or dangerous tasks. Additionally, these technologies can lead to the creation of new job roles and the enhancement of existing ones.
What are the potential challenges of AI and automation in the workplace?
Challenges associated with AI and automation in the workplace include job displacement, the need for workforce reskilling, concerns about data privacy and security, and the potential for increased inequality if certain groups are disproportionately affected by these technologies.
How can businesses prepare for the impact of AI and automation in the workplace?
Businesses can prepare for the impact of AI and automation by investing in workforce training and development, reevaluating job roles and tasks that can be automated, and implementing strategies to ensure a smooth transition for employees. Additionally, businesses can explore the ethical implications of these technologies and develop policies to address them.
